Mint Green French Manicure. These nails bring a fresh twist to the classic french manicure, featuring a metallic green tip that’s both chic and playful. To get the look, start by painting your nails with a light green shade. Mint green french tip nails. A classic french manicure is always a good idea, and it looks even better with mint green polish. French tips are one of the most timeless manicure styles out there, and adding the freshness of a minty hue makes it even more special. They’re perfect for those who love to add a pop of color to a traditional style.
